Martin Luther King Jr. was born on January 15, 1929, in Atlanta, Georgia. He became a Baptist minister and soon became involved in the civil rights movement. He is famous for his 'I Have a Dream' speech, which he delivered during the March on Washington for Jobs and Freedom in 1963. The speech called for an end to racism and equal rights for all Americans.
